The best friend (also commonly referred as "the bro", "the bestie", "BFF" etc.) is a character's closest non-romantic associate and confidante in the story (though they're not necessarily immune to a Relationship Upgrade). Very often, the two of them will be Foils to each other, but they're just as likely to be Birds of a Feather. The best friend's importance to the plot can range anywhere from being a Satellite Character, to part of the support cast, or even the Deuteragonist if they're the best friend to The Protagonist.
A group of best friends becomes True Companions.
